About Lemont, IL

Lemont is a city in Illinois, located in DuPage County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 24,255 residents. It is a middle-aged city, with a median age of 44.8 years.

Economically, Lemont is a upper-middle-income community. The median household income of $132,511 is significantly above the national average. Approximately 3.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 4.8%, near the national average.

The real estate market in Lemont is a premium housing market. Median home values stand at $466,800, which is significantly above the national average. Renters typically pay around $1,046 per month. Homeownership is high at 88.5%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Lemont is well-educated. 55.6%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— above the national average. The community is primarily White (85.73%).
